Study a curriculum designed to enhance your existing skills, knowledge and understanding of leadership and management in healthcare organisations to help you tackle the needs of modern healthcare.Examine decision-making, service redesign, implementation of change, patient safety and risk management throughout a variety of healthcare settings.Learn from a multidisciplinary team of lecturers and professional experts from a range of practice fields.Gain a holistic and broad view of the sector by learning alongside other healthcare professionals and healthcare leaders who will share their knowledge and ideas with you.
A minimum of a 2:2 in a relevant UK honours degree, or a recognised equivalent international qualification. You should be currently working in a leadership or management role within a healthcare setting. You may be a registered healthcare professional or a healthcare manager.
